Hydrogen flows through a horizontal insulated duct. At section1 the enthalpy is 2400 btu/lbm, the density is .5 lbm/ft^3 and the velocity is 500 ft/sec. at at downstream section, h2= 2240 btu/lbm and density2= .1 lbm/ft^3. No shaft work is done. Determine the velocity at section 2 and the ratio of areas.
